The Moorish wall gecko, Tarentola mauritanica (Linnaeus, 1758) is considered a common Mediterranean species complex of the family Phyllodactylidae. It originated in mid to late Miocene (around 8.69 Mya) (Rato et al. 2012). In the Mediterranean region (southern Europe, the Mediterranean islands and North Africa), T. mauritanica is classified into five distinct mtDNA haplotype groups. The European mtDNA haplotype lineage is the most geographically widespread (Harris et al. 2004a, b, Rato et al. 2010). This lineage originated probably in Morocco around 2.47 Mya and it is characterized by a single common mtDNA haplotype, distributed across a large part of southern Europe and many Mediterranean islands. Low mtDNA variability is probably the result of the combination of recent colonization events and a selective sweep process (Harris et al. 2004a, b, Rato et al. 2010, Rato et al. 2012).
